Seventy-Four Hawkeyes Named Spring Academic All-Big Ten

June 2, 2010

IOWA CITY — The Big Ten Conference has announced that 74 University of Iowa student-athletes have been named to the 2010 spring Academic all-Conference team. The list includes student-athletes from women’s rowing (18), women’s track (17), men’s track (10), baseball (8), women’s tennis (6), men’s golf (5), men’s tennis (5), softball (3) and women’s golf (2).

In addition, four of the selected student-athletes from Iowa carried a perfect 4.0 grade point average. Those student-athletes include Katie Ellis and Hannah Roeder (women’s track), Reinoud Haal (men’s tennis) and Anna Kolden (women’s rowing).

To be eligible for an academic all-Big Ten selection, student-athletes must be letterwinners in at least their second academic year at their institution and carry a career grade point average of 3.0 or better.
